UK becomes first European country to join the CPTPP
The UK has officially joined the Comprehensive and Progressive Agreement for Trans-Pacific Partnership (CPTPP). As of 15th December last year, the UK became the first European member with 11 other partners including Australia, Brunei Darussalam, Canada, Chile, Japan, Malaysia, Mexico, New Zealand, Peru, Singapore and Vietnam.
